100 YEARS AGO Jan. 3, 1913 “What is practically a new institution in Little Rock will soon open its doors with an invitation for the inspection of the public on next Monday afternoon and night.” This was the statement yesterday of General Secretary R. N. Watts of the Little Rock Young Men’s Christian Association. The old auditorium has been changed into four connected library and classrooms for educational department and 11 additional dormitory rooms.
